# Troubleshooting Salesforce

If you're building an audience and you're not seeing fields you have in Salesforce that you'd like to use as filters in Primer, there are a few common blockers in Salesforce to check for:

#### **Credentials**

It's possible the Salesforce credentials you're using to link to your Primer account don't have access to that field/all fields in Salesforce. Go into your Salesforce account and check the settings for those Salesforce users to make sure they have been granted access to all fields.

#### **Field Visibility**

If your Salesforce user credentials check out, check the field itself in Salesforce to confirm it has proper Field Level Accessibility and Field Level Security (be sure to change those settings if your field is set to "Hidden" and/or "Read-Only")

#### Inability to See All Records

<figure><img src="/files/6AW1A0KGy5zdBJr7YIfg" alt=""><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

When you upload 1st party data (like Salesforce records) into Primer, the system performs an **entity matching** process. This matching ensures that the contacts in your data are accurately identified within Primer's database. The process is akin to a **quality control procedure** that verifies the validity and completeness of the data before using it for audience creation.

Lower-than-expected match rates can occur due to factors such as data quality, incomplete fields (e.g., missing emails or phone numbers), outdated records, or differences in data formats. Primer’s goal is to ensure that only verified, accurate data gets used, which may sometimes result in a smaller portion of your data matching initially.
